The Studio @ Hargett Brings Yoga Downtown
Stretchin’ It Out Downtown Downtown Raleigh will be breathing a little easier come late July with the opening of a new full-service Yoga and Pilates studio. The Studio @ Hargett, which will be located on the third floor above Adam Cave Fine Art in the Heilig Levine building, will be maintaining the historic aspects of the space, while incorporating “lots of natural elements…like tons of trees and plants, stones, and a fountain.”
Run for the Oaks and St. Patrick’s Day Festivities
On Saturday, March 15, the City of Raleigh, Parks and Recreation Department will hold its 26th annual Run for the Oaks. All proceeds go towards planting trees in Raleigh, the City of Oaks. This race drew a record field of 824 entries in the 5K in 2007. This year’s event features a new start time and new race route. The run begins at 8:30 a.m. at City Market in downtown Raleigh.
